How to fill out a concussion health care plan?
01
Start by gathering all necessary information about the individual who needs the concussion health care plan, such as their name, age, and any relevant medical history.
02
Consult with a healthcare professional who specializes in concussions to ensure that the plan is tailored to the individual's specific needs. They can provide guidance and assist with any specific requirements or recommendations.
03
Begin documenting the individual's symptoms, any triggers or patterns, and any potential risk factors that may require additional precautions or accommodations.
04
Create a section in the plan for emergency contacts, including the names and phone numbers of any necessary healthcare providers or specialists that may need to be contacted in case of an emergency or worsening symptoms.
05
Include a section for recommended treatment options, such as rest, medication, physical therapy, or cognitive rehabilitation exercises. This section should also outline any limitations or restrictions that may be necessary during the recovery process.
06
Ensure that the plan includes a step-by-step guide for returning to normal activities, such as school or work, to prevent any potential setbacks or complications. This may involve gradually increasing activity levels and monitoring symptoms closely.
07
Regularly review and update the concussion health care plan as needed, to reflect any changes in the individual's condition or recommendations from healthcare professionals.
08
Make sure the individual, their caregivers, and any relevant parties are aware of the concussion health care plan and understand its contents and instructions.
Who needs a concussion health care plan?
01
Athletes: Individuals involved in sports activities, especially those at a higher risk of concussion, such as football, soccer, or hockey players, may benefit from having a concussion health care plan in place.
02
Children and adolescents: Those in the age group more prone to concussions due to their involvement in sports activities, physical play, or accidental falls.
03
Military personnel: Soldiers and other military personnel who may be exposed to head injuries during training or combat.
04
Individuals with a history of concussions: Those who have experienced concussions in the past may have a higher risk of sustaining future concussions and may need a concussion health care plan.
05
Individuals who work in potentially hazardous environments: Those working in construction, industrial, or other high-risk occupations may be at a higher risk of head injuries and may require a concussion health care plan to ensure appropriate medical management in case of an accident or injury.
